Strategic Design: How to Make a Poster That Works
It isn't enough to just have a pretty picture. To truly get the most out of your marketing, you need to know how to make poster designs that actually convert. In the design world, we often talk about the "Three-Second Rule." You have exactly that long to grab someone's attention as they walk past.
-
Bold Typography: Your headline needs to be readable from across the room. Avoid overly flowery fonts that look "pretty" but are impossible to decipher at a glance.
-
High-Resolution Only: Never, ever pull a low-quality image off the internet. On a large-format poster print, every flaw is magnified. We always check our clients' files to ensure they meet the 300 DPI standard for a professional finish.
-
Clear Call to Action: What do you want them to do? Visit your stall? Scan a QR code for a 20% discount? Make it the focal point.

Q 2: What is the best size for an event poster?
The most common sizes for events are A2 (420 x 594mm) for smaller displays and A1 (594 x 841mm) or A0 (841 x 1189mm) for maximum impact. If you're unsure, we can help you choose the right size based on your stall dimensions and how far away your audience will be.
Q 3: How do I ensure my images aren't blurry when I print a poster?
To avoid "pixelation," your images should be high-resolution (at least 300 DPI) at the actual size they will be printed. When you make a poster with WeePrint, we manually check your files to ensure your images are sharp enough for a professional finish.
